[Live] Update Notes: Tuesday, April 20, 2010(0)
GENERAL- Fixed an issue where possessing a creature would sometimes make your attackable target not attackable until you changed targets.
RESEARCH- You may now have all characters on your account researching at the same time.
USEABILITYONPLAYER COMMAND- The useabilityonplayer command now supports group and raid slot numbers in place of the player’s name.
- For example, to cast Enduring Breath on the 12th person in the raid:
- /useabilityonplayer r12 Enduring Breath
- To cast Enduring Breath on the 3rd person in your group:
- /useabilityonplayer g3 Enduring Breath
ALTERNATE ADVANCEMENTS- Focus: Death March now adds 10% damage reduction to On the March in PVE Combat and 5% damage reduction in PVP Combat.
QUESTS- The Flames That Cannot Die Quest has been altered. It was not intended that you have to go through the library several times for that update and as such the quest has been updated. Those who have completed at least one part of that stage should petition to have it updated.
ITEMS- Leather Breastplate of Divine Equilibrium and Vest of Divine Equilibrium now have Critical Vigor as an effect.
PERAH’CELSIS’ ABOMINABLE LABORATORY- Arkatanthis’ benthic freeze curse now has a max duration of 60 secs, rather than lasting indefinately.
- Arkatanthis’ curse of destruction now lasts 20 secs, giving players more time to remove it. The benthic warlord and defiler adds associated with Arkatanthis now have significantly lower max health.
- Arkatanthis will no longer cast curse of destruction or benthic freeze on players actively fighting the benthic warlord adds. Players with curse of destruction on them will no longer be chosen to fight the benthic warlord adds.
YKESHA’S INNER STRONGHOLD- Ykeshan Footsoldiers should now drop Ykeshan warbeads in both the Field General Uktap and Ykesha encounters.
